Центральний процесор (CPU) є основним компонентом, який інтерпретує та виконує всі інструкції комп'ютерних програм. З початку 1960-х років цей термін став фундаментальним у комп'ютерній індустрії. Уявіть його як “мозок” вашого комп'ютера—він обробляє дані, виконує обчислення та приймає рішення про те, що робити далі.
Що складає CPU?
ЦПУ — це не просто один чип; він насправді складається з кількох ключових компонентів, які працюють у гармонії:
Контрольний блок - Цей компонент управляє потоком як інструкцій, так і даних, що проходять через CPU. Він діє як диспетчер, спрямовуючи інформацію в потрібне місце в потрібний час.
Арифметико-логічний пристрій (ALU) - Відповідає за всі математичні та логічні операції. Будь то додавання, віднімання, порівняння або булеві операції, ALU виконує ці основні обчислення, які дозволяють виконувати всі завдання вашого комп'ютера.
Регістри - Це надшвидкі внутрішні пам'яті. Замість того, щоб звертатися до повільнішої основної пам'яті, ЦПУ зберігає тимчасові змінні, адреси та результати обчислень тут для миттєвого доступу.
Кеш - Менша, але швидша пам'ять, яка з'єднує ЦП з основною пам'яттю. Зберігаючи часто запитувані дані поруч, кеш значно підвищує загальну продуктивність ЦП і зменшує вузькі місця в пам'яті.
Як ці частини з'єднуються
Усі ці компоненти синхронізуються разом, використовуючи сигнал годинника, і підключаються через три різні комунікаційні канали:
Шина даних - Несе фактичну інформацію, що обробляється
Шина адреси - Передає конкретні адреси пам'яті, з яких ЦП необхідно читати або записувати.
Шина управління - Координує операції з іншими компонентами та пристроями введення/виведення
Архітектура набора команд: CISC проти RISC
Спосіб, яким працює CPU, в основному визначається його архітектурою набору інструкцій:
CISC (Комплексний процесор з інструкціями) - Має розширену бібліотеку команд, де одиничні інструкції можуть виконувати кілька низькорівневих операцій (арифметика, доступ до пам'яті, обчислення адрес) протягом кількох тактових циклів. Цей підхід акцентує увагу на зменшенні кількості інструкцій.
RISC (Скорочений набір інструкцій) - Використовує спрощений набір простих інструкцій, де кожна інструкція виконує одну низькорівневу операцію всього за один такт. Цей дизайн підкреслює швидкість через простоту.
Розуміння архітектури CPU допомагає пояснити, чому різні процесори працюють по-різному і чому оптимізація має значення в обчисленнях.
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
Розуміння архітектури CPU: Мозок кожного комп'ютера
Центральний процесор (CPU) є основним компонентом, який інтерпретує та виконує всі інструкції комп'ютерних програм. З початку 1960-х років цей термін став фундаментальним у комп'ютерній індустрії. Уявіть його як “мозок” вашого комп'ютера—він обробляє дані, виконує обчислення та приймає рішення про те, що робити далі.
Що складає CPU?
ЦПУ — це не просто один чип; він насправді складається з кількох ключових компонентів, які працюють у гармонії:
Контрольний блок - Цей компонент управляє потоком як інструкцій, так і даних, що проходять через CPU. Він діє як диспетчер, спрямовуючи інформацію в потрібне місце в потрібний час.
Арифметико-логічний пристрій (ALU) - Відповідає за всі математичні та логічні операції. Будь то додавання, віднімання, порівняння або булеві операції, ALU виконує ці основні обчислення, які дозволяють виконувати всі завдання вашого комп'ютера.
Регістри - Це надшвидкі внутрішні пам'яті. Замість того, щоб звертатися до повільнішої основної пам'яті, ЦПУ зберігає тимчасові змінні, адреси та результати обчислень тут для миттєвого доступу.
Кеш - Менша, але швидша пам'ять, яка з'єднує ЦП з основною пам'яттю. Зберігаючи часто запитувані дані поруч, кеш значно підвищує загальну продуктивність ЦП і зменшує вузькі місця в пам'яті.
Як ці частини з'єднуються
Усі ці компоненти синхронізуються разом, використовуючи сигнал годинника, і підключаються через три різні комунікаційні канали:
Архітектура набора команд: CISC проти RISC
Спосіб, яким працює CPU, в основному визначається його архітектурою набору інструкцій:
CISC (Комплексний процесор з інструкціями) - Має розширену бібліотеку команд, де одиничні інструкції можуть виконувати кілька низькорівневих операцій (арифметика, доступ до пам'яті, обчислення адрес) протягом кількох тактових циклів. Цей підхід акцентує увагу на зменшенні кількості інструкцій.
RISC (Скорочений набір інструкцій) - Використовує спрощений набір простих інструкцій, де кожна інструкція виконує одну низькорівневу операцію всього за один такт. Цей дизайн підкреслює швидкість через простоту.
Розуміння архітектури CPU допомагає пояснити, чому різні процесори працюють по-різному і чому оптимізація має значення в обчисленнях.